Top 10 Questions for Dining Room Attendant Interview

Essential Interview Questions For Dining Room Attendant

1. Can you describe your experience in serving customers in a fine dining setting?

In my previous role as a Dining Room Attendant at [Restaurant Name], I was responsible for providing exceptional service to guests in a fine dining environment. I have a deep understanding of fine dining etiquette, table service protocols, and menu knowledge. I am also proficient in handling reservations, seating guests, taking orders, and ensuring the satisfaction of each guest throughout their dining experience.

2. How do you maintain a high level of cleanliness and organization in the dining room?

Maintaining a high level of cleanliness and organization in the dining room is crucial for creating a positive dining experience. I consistently perform the following tasks:

  • Inspect and clean tables, chairs, and other furniture before and after each use.
  • Sweep and mop the floor regularly to remove any spills or debris.
  • Inspect and restock linens, cutlery, and glassware as needed.
  • Handle dirty dishes and waste in a sanitary and efficient manner.
  • Ensure the overall cleanliness and presentation of the dining room meets the highest standards.

3. How do you prioritize tasks and manage your time effectively during a busy shift?

During a busy shift, I prioritize tasks based on the needs of the guests and the overall flow of the dining room. I employ the following strategies:

  • Take orders and deliver food and beverages promptly.
  • Clear tables and reset them for new guests as soon as possible.
  • Respond to guest requests and inquiries in a timely and courteous manner.
  • Work closely with the kitchen and bar staff to ensure smooth coordination.
  • Stay organized and maintain a clean work area to minimize distractions.

4. Can you describe a challenging situation you faced while serving customers and how you resolved it?

In my previous role, I encountered a situation where a guest had an allergy to a particular ingredient that was not clearly marked on the menu. I promptly informed the kitchen, and they prepared an alternative dish that met the guest’s dietary requirements. I apologized for the oversight and ensured the guest had a positive dining experience despite the initial issue.

5. How do you handle complaints or negative feedback from guests?

When handling complaints or negative feedback from guests, I prioritize the following steps:

  • Listen attentively to the guest’s concerns or feedback.
  • Apologize for any inconvenience or dissatisfaction.
  • Offer solutions or alternatives to address the guest’s concerns.
  • Escalate the issue to management if necessary.
  • Follow up with the guest to ensure their satisfaction is restored.

Key Job Responsibilities

Dining Room Attendants are responsible for providing excellent customer service in a fast-paced dining environment.

1. Serve Customers

Greet and seat customers, take orders, serve food and beverages, and process payments.

  • Use a POS system to take orders and process payments.
  • Carry heavy trays of food and beverages.

2. Maintain Dining Area

Keep dining area clean and organized, including tables, chairs, and floors.

  • Clear tables of dirty dishes and utensils.
  • Reset tables with clean linens and utensils.

3. Assist Other Staff

Help other staff members with tasks such as food preparation and cleanup.

  • Assist with food preparation, such as plating and garnishing.
  • Help with cleanup, such as clearing tables and washing dishes.

4. Follow Safety Protocols

Adhere to all safety protocols, including proper food handling and sanitation.

  • Wear appropriate safety gear, such as gloves and hair nets.
  • Follow food handling and sanitation guidelines.
